**Five Wounded in Shooting at Virginia State University**

A shooting incident at Virginia State University (VSU) has left five individuals injured and prompted an extensive lockdown on campus. The shooting occurred early Saturday morning near the Quad Annexes, according to a statement released by the university.

The university confirmed that multiple suspects were involved in the incident, which resulted in five people being hospitalized. Among the injured, one individual is reported to be in critical condition. The other victims' conditions have not been disclosed.

In response to the shooting, VSU implemented a campus-wide lockdown, which lasted for several hours as law enforcement agencies worked to secure the area. The lockdown was lifted at approximately 8:21 AM local time (12:21 PM GMT), although a significant police presence remains on campus as the investigation continues.

The Chesterfield County Police Department is leading the investigation into the shooting and has urged anyone with information about the incident to come forward. The university has expressed its commitment to ensuring the safety of its students and staff during this challenging time.

This incident comes just two days before the start of the university's fall semester, raising concerns among students and faculty about campus safety. VSU has not yet released additional details regarding the suspects or the circumstances surrounding the shooting.

As the investigation unfolds, the university community is left grappling with the aftermath of the violence, and officials are working to provide support to those affected by the incident.
